Requirements

  • A strong record of accomplishment as an Integration Engineer or Integration Consultant.
  • An excellent understanding of a wide range of integration strategies and techniques across diverse technology environments and architectures, from open source/bespoke environments to fully proprietary, Enterprise and COTS-based.
  • Experience with iPaaS platforms in an Enterprise environment from vendors such as Dell Boomi, Jitterbit Harmony, Workato, MuleSoft Anypoint, Celigo Integrator, Tibco Cloud Integration, SnapLogic, Informatica IDMC, IBM AppConnect, MindCloud, Talend Cloud, Software AG WebMethods Integration Cloud, Astera Apps eConnect, APIWorx, or similar.
  • Experience with ERP iPaaS solutions (such as Oracle Integration Cloud, M365 PowerAutomate, SAP Integration Suite, Infor ION, IFS Connect, Workday Integration Cloud, Epicor Integration Cloud, and/or similar).
